Monthly climate in Askvoll, Norway

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Askvoll features a oceanic climate (Cfb). Temperatures typically range between 3 °C (37 °F) and 14 °C (58 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-7 °C (20 °F) or can rise to as high as 24 °C (76 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 2892 mm (113.9 inches) and receives 223 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Askvoll enjoys an average of 3159 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 5 hours 32 minutes to 19 hours 14 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Askvoll, Norway

The warmest months in Askvoll are July, August and September,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 12 to 14 °C (54 - 58 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in January, February and March, when daily mean temperatures range from 3 to 4 °C (37 - 39 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Askvoll experiences 0 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 14 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Askvoll, Norway

Askvoll usually has the most precipitation in September, October and December, with an average of 22 rainy days and 377 mm (14.9 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Askvoll are April, May and July. On average, 123 mm (4.8 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Askvoll, Norway

The sunniest months in Askvoll are May, June and July, when the sun shines an average of 14 hours 16 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Askvoll: January, November and December receive an average of 2 hours 34 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Askvoll, Norway

Askvoll exper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in June, July and August,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 5 - 6, which corresponds to the Moderate / High category of sun exposure. January, February and November are in the Low ex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 1.
